Geraldine Mieduch

Geraldine Mieduch, 84, of Clinton died Tuesday, Aug. 24, 2010, in Toledo Hospital. She was born April 18, 1926, in Detroit, the daughter of Kasmier and Jeanette Klenczar. She was married to Stanley Mieduch on July 27, 1946, at St. Andrew Catholic Church in Detroit.

Geraldine was a member of St. Dominic Catholic Church in Clinton. She was a homemaker and worked in the family business, Pike Inn Bar and Motel at the corner of U.S. 12 and Tipton Highway for 21 years. Geraldine enjoyed gardening, sewing and her greatest joy was her family. She was a loving wife, mother and grandmother and will be greatly missed by all who knew and loved her.

Geraldine is survived by her husband, Stanley; two sons, Michael Mieduch of Clinton and Daniel (Rhonda) Mieduch of Scottsdale, Ariz.; and two grandchildren.

She was preceded in death by her parents and one brother, Ernie.

At her request cremation has taken place.  A Memorial Mass will be held on Saturday, Sept. 11 at 1 p.m. at St. Dominic Catholic Church, Clinton with Fr. Paul Ruddy as Celebrant.  Rite of Committal will follow in St. Dominic Catholic Cemetery. In lieu of flowers, memorial contributions may be made to the Charity of the donor's choice.
